SITXFSA006

Participate in Safe Food Handling Practices

Nationally Recognised Vocational Education and Training (VET)

The SITXFSA006 Participate in Safe Food Handling Practices outlines the skills and knowledge required for safe food handling during storage, preparation, display, service, and disposal. It necessitates adherence to predetermined procedures within a food safety program. Applicable to all organisations with kitchen facilities, including restaurants, cafes, clubs, hotels, and various catering services, this unit pertains to food handlers engaged in daily food-related tasks. Businesses must designate a certified food safety supervisor competent in this unit, verified through a registered training organisation.
